Use case quản lý thời khoá biểu

Một phần của tài liệu Nhóm dự án PHÂN TÍCH THIẾT kế hệ THỐNG (Trang 43 - 45)

3.2.1.6.1 Đặc tả use case quản lý thời khóa biểu

Use Case Name Quản lý thời khoá biểu

Description - Khách hàng và gia sư đăng nhập để xem thời khoá biểu trên hệ thống

- Nhân viên xác thực yêu cầu thay đổi thời khoá biểu và cập

nhật hệ thống

Actor(s) - Phụ huynh, học sinh

- Gia sư

- Nhân viên

Priority Must have

32

- Use case bắt đầu hoạt động khi mã lớp được nhập

Pre-Condition(s) - Khách hàng/gia sư và nhân viên đăng nhập tài khoản vào hệ thống

- Khách hàng/ gia sư nhập mã lớp học phù hợp

- Khách hàng và nhân viên có kết nối internet trong q trình

xem thời khoá biểu

- Khách hàng/ gia sư cần xem/ chỉnh sửa thời khoá biểu

- Nhân viên nhận được yêu cầu chỉnh sửa thời khoá biểu

Post-Condition - Hiển thị thời khoá biểu

- Cập nhật thay đổi thời khoá biểu thành cơng nếu có

Basic Flow - Khách hàng đăng nhập bằng thông tin cá nhân vào hệ thống

- Khách hàng chọn xem thời khoá biểu

- Hệ thống hiển thị thời khoá biểu

- Use case kết thúc

Exception Flow 3a. Khách hàng yêu cầu thay đổi thời khoá biểu

3b. Hệ thống xác nhận yêu cầu thay đổi thời khoá biểu 3c. Nhân viên xác nhận yêu cầu và cập nhật thời khoá biểu

Non-Functional Requirement

- Time out cho màn hình thời khố biểu trong vịng 15 phút

- Tự động hỏi khách hàng có muốn lưu thời khố biểu đang

33

3.2.1.6.2 Activity quản lý thời khoá biểu

Một phần của tài liệu Nhóm dự án PHÂN TÍCH THIẾT kế hệ THỐNG (Trang 43 - 45)

Tải bản đầy đủ (PDF)

(117 trang)